City: Miramar



When newspaperman E. W. Scripps bought the land now called Miramar around 1890, he was often criticized for developing in a desert so far from everything. Over the years, Scripps created an intricate road system to San Diego and Escondido and built his home in today's Scripps Ranch. He called it Miramar after a famous palace in Trieste. Today, Miramar rests firmly in the center of San Diego County and is home to a busy U.S.Marine Corps Air Station and a thriving commercial district.

MCAS Miramar was until fairly recently U.S. Naval Air Station Miramar well-known for its Top Gun school and the movie of the same name. When the Navy moved the school to Nevada, the Marines moved their helicopters and jets from El Toro MCAS in Orange County.

The Marines have settled into the area with little visible changes. They now hold the popular annual air show, and the Navy's Blue Angels still arrive each year to wow the crowds. The Marines have opened the Flying Leatherneck Aviation Museum on the base and have over 25 combat aircraft on display.

The area outside the gate of MCAS Miramar provides many services to the Marines and other residents. It is also a mini-design area for San Diego offering many furniture stores and other types of household accessories. There is a thriving business park with many types of businesses locating here for the easy access to freeways and employees.
